如何让用户点击"类"页面加载时

时间:2017-03-13 10:01:04

标签: javascript jquery

我希望用户在页面加载时单击"类"。我在谷歌Chrome控制台中尝试了这个代码,它的工作原理。

var inputs = document.getElementsByClassName('CLASSHere');

for (var i = 0; i < inputs.length; i++) {
   inputs[i].click();
}

但是当我在</body>标记之前在页面末尾的网站中粘贴相同的代码时。这是行不通的。我对javascript,jQuery知之甚少。

2 个答案:

答案 0 :(得分:0)

尝试使用window.onload

window.onload = function(){
   var inputs = document.getElementsByClassName('CLASSHere');
   for(var i=0;i<inputs.length;i++){
     inputs[i].click();
   }
}
  

有关window.onload

的更多详情

答案 1 :(得分:0)

试试这个。希望这对你有用。

&#13;
&#13;
<!DOCTYPE html>
<html>

<head>
    <script>
        window.onload = function(){
            var elements = document.getElementsByClassName("itemclass");
            for(var i = 0; i < elements.length; i++){
                elements[i].click();
            }
        }
        
        function clickevent1(){
            console.log("1 Clicked");
        }
        
        function clickevent2(){
            console.log("2 Clicked");
        }
        
        function clickevent3(){
            console.log("3 Clicked");
        }
    </script>
</head>

<body>
    <button class="itemclass" onclick="clickevent1()">1</button>
    <button class="itemclass" onclick="clickevent2()">2</button>
    <button class="itemclass" onclick="clickevent3()">3</button>
</body>

</html>
&#13;
&#13;
&#13;